Linux崩溃了先别慌,掌握这些技巧就能淡定应对
你还需要安装Linux内核相应版本的debuginfo包,这个包安装好后会在操作系统上生成一个vmlinux文件,该文件包含完整的符号信息,用于提供调试信息。三、怎么使用crash工具crash工具包括了很多命令,包括查看内核日志的log命令、查看调用栈的bt命令、查看进程情况的ps命令、查看某个地址对应符号的sym命令、查看文件系统信息的fi...
14 个 Linux 命令,让故障排查不再困难
ps命令允许您显示有关并监视Linux进程的信息。要获取所有进程的详细概述,请运行:psaux如果您想以分层格式列出进程,那就运行:ps-He您可以用ps命令列出有资源使用情况的进程或者了解某个进程ID。killkill命令对于强制终止正在运行的进程非常有用。有时,多个进程可能相互冲突。因此,一个进程无法执行。
Linux服务器如何查看CPU使用率、内存占用情况
RES:进程占用的物理内存值SHR:进程使用的共享内存值S:进程的状态,其中S表示休眠,R表示正在运行,Z表示僵死%CPU:进程占用的CPU使用率%MEM:进程占用的物理内存百分比TIME+:进程启动后占用的总的CPU时间Command:进程启动的启动命令名称Free命令查看总内存、使用、空闲等情况。total:总计物理内存的大小...
Linux:请允许我静静地后台运行
每当我们使用终端工具打开一个本地或远程shell,我们便打开了一个控制终端,通过ps命令可以查看到command为ttyn的就是它对应的进程了,同时它对应linux/dev/目录下的一个文件。作业作业的概念与进程组类似,同样由一个或多个进程组成,它分为前台作业和后台作业,一个会话会有一个前台作业和多个后台作...
CentOS_Linux常用实用指令整理三:高级指令
表示查看sshd服务运行状态。9.kill/killall[终止进程]用法1:kill进程ID号表示按进程ID终止指定的进程,需要先使用ps查看进程的ID号。用法2:killallsshd表示按进程名称终止进程。10.ifconfig[操作网卡]lo表示是本机虚拟网卡,eth0表示是物理网卡(eth后面的0会随着网卡的增加递增),encap表示协议(Ethernet)...
如何利用ftrace精确跟踪特定进程调度信息
需要使用小于3.9版本的内核来看(www.e993.com)2024年10月28日。原因是linux不期望开发人员直接使用tracepoint,而应该使用更高层的eventtracing,但是有两个宏(DECLARE_TRACE和DEFINE_TRACE)会被traceevent使用,需要看下。(1)DECLARE_TRACE该宏在被定义。trace_##name最终调用__DO_TRACE宏将信息送到ringbuffer中。
一个端口号可以同时被两个进程绑定吗?
2个进程1个建立TCPserver、1个建立UDPserver,都使用端口号88881.测试代码我们首先编写两个简单的测试程序。tcp.c该程序仅仅创建tcp套接字并绑定端口号8888,没有accept建立连接操作,并且sleep(1000),让进程不要太快退出。复制/***服务器程序TCPServer.c***/#include<stdlib.h>#include<stdio...
查看Linux 系统中进程和用户的内存使用情况 | Linux 中国
按用户查看内存使用情况使用top按照用户检查内存使用情况会更复杂一些,因为你需要找到一种方法把用户所拥有的所有进程统计为单一的内存使用量。如果你只想查看单个用户进程使用情况,命令可以采用与上文中同样的方法进行使用。只需要添加-U选项并在其后面指定你要查看的用户名,然后按下shift+m便可以按照内存使用有...
干货分享丨如何恢复Linux下误删/etc目录数据
如出现下图所示,连接失败,可能是selinux导致,临时关闭selinuxsetenforce0此时已经可以正常通过ssh连接至服务器,切换至root账户如下3.修改selinux配置为关闭状态。/etc/selinux/config修改为开机不启动二、系统恢复1.检查fstab文件查看配置文件信息如下:...
复刻:为 fork 的中文翻译定名
滑动查看更多输入文章ID或长按二维码直达[1]:httpszh.wikipedia/wiki/复刻_(软件工程)[2]:httpsgithub/git/git/blob/master/po/zh_CN.po[3]:httpslctt.github.io/[4]:httpslinux/article-7847-2.html...